Rosemary for remembrance and pansies for thoughts are given to Laertes, Fennel, possibly to Gertrude or Claudius, as a symbol of frailty and flattery, Columbine also might go to Gertrude or Claudius, as a symbol of ingratitude and adultery, Rue for Gertrude (and possibly Claudius as well) and herself, as a symbol of repentance, Daisies for Gertrude or no one, representing innocence. The tree Ophelia falls from is a willow tree, which is considered a sad tree, since its branches hang toward the ground - hence the common term weeping willow. Ophelias mad scene (Act IV, scene 5) is one of the best known in Western literature, and her tragic figure, that of innocence gone mad, has often been portrayed in art.
